How Tryouts Work

One thing we've believed in from day one is offering five tryout sessions. We do this for several reasons, but the biggest one is simple: we want to truly get to know every player.

Many spring hockey programs make team selections after only two or three tryout sessions. For us, that's just not enough time. We don't believe you can fully evaluate a player, or get to know who they are, in such a short window.

We're not only looking at hockey ability. We want to see how players compete, how they interact with teammates, how they respond to coaching, and the type of person they are. Our culture is built around developing great people first, and we want those values to be reflected throughout the tryout process.

Just as importantly, we want families to get to know us. Five sessions give players and parents the opportunity to experience our coaching style, our expectations, and our culture so you can really see what we are about.

No cuts are made until after the 5th and final session. Teams are announced within 24-48 hours from the moment tryouts are over for each age division.

💥 Individual Skills, Small Area Games & Scrimmages

Players will have the opportunity to showcase their individual skills through sessions focused on skating, puck handling, passing, shooting, and battle drills followed by a focus on small area games with the final two sessions being full ice scrimmages.

These tryouts are designed to evaluate each player's skill set, natural hockey instincts, compete level, and overall development, while also giving players multiple opportunities to demonstrate their abilities in a variety of game-like situations.

We Have Eyes 👀

Part of the reason we charge a tryout fee is the quality and depth of the evaluation process we provide. Our tryouts are designed to deliver real value, and a big part of that comes from the number of experienced, non-parent evaluators involved. We intentionally staff each session with a large evaluation team so every player is seen from multiple perspectives, ensuring thoughtful, well-rounded assessments rather than relying on just a few sets of eyes.
